French climber Luce Douady, a rising star of the IFSC circuit, has died at the age of 16 following a slip and fall on an approach path at St Pancrasse in the Isère department of France. Despite her young age, Luce had earned multiple national and international titles and looked set to be one to watch ahead of Paris 2024 and beyond.
